Is 320 307 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 320 307 is about 565.957.

Thus, the square root of 320 307 is not an integer, and therefore 320 307 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 320 307?

The square of a number (here 320 307) is the result of the product of this number (320 307) by itself (i.e., 320 307 × 320 307); the square of 320 307 is sometimes called "raising 320 307 to the power 2", or "320 307 squared".

The square of 320 307 is 102 596 574 249 because 320 307 × 320 307 = 320 3072 = 102 596 574 249.

As a consequence, 320 307 is the square root of 102 596 574 249.
